JUDGMENT

Prathiba M. Singh, J. (Oral)--This hearing has been done through hybrid mode.

2. The present petition has been filed by the Petitioner - Master Prakalp Sharma seeking directions to the Respondents to allow the petitioner to apply for a fresh passport through his mother Ms Kritika Kaushik, as a single parent, before the Respondent No. 2 - the Embassy of United States of America, Consular Section.

3. The Petitioner is a two years old minor child who is autistic and has filed the present petition through his mother who is his guardian. The Petitioner is stated to be born in the USA on 10th March, 2020 when his parents were living there. In October, 2021 some matrimonial issues arose between the Petitioner's Parents.

4. Respondent No.3 - Mr. Sankalp Sharma who is the Petitioner's father continues to work in USA, in the Government Employees Insurance Company (GEICO).

5. The case of the Petitioner is that he was born in the USA and was issued an American passport. However, the said passport was allegedly taken away by the Respondent No.3.
